Nine Seating Elements, Otto Zapf, 1967, Germany, Super Rare Original Leather
By Otto Zapf
Located in bergen op zoom, NL
Here we have a very rare opportunity, a large set of nine Otto Zapf 1967 'sofalette' modular seating elements in matching original leather complete with the original and usually missing loose cushions. The high quality thick fibreglass bases, all in good condition ,even bear the original workshop's production marks confirming this set was produced by the Zapf workshop in 1973. The 'sofalette' system is completely modular in that you can rearrange the nine seating elements into any possible configuration and combination from a 9 seat sofa to three three seater sofas, to a pair of lounge chairs and a 4 and 3 seat sofa to nine lounge chairs and any configuration in between. This rare matching set really is in excellent vintage condition benefitting from the fact that this set has only had one owner from new. The leather has no holes or tears and its only flaw is some slight UV yellowing in a few areas which add to the lovely vintage patina. 99% of the 'sofalette' series were produced in patterned fabrics ,de rigueur, in the late 1960s and early 1970s, a very small proportion were ordered in the expensive and for those times subdued and elegant optional leather. To find one element in original leather is difficult but to find a complete original set of nine matching leather elements in excellent condition is like finding the proverbial hen's teeth. The super elegant and minimal sculptural form is fully complemented by the pale cream leather, a sculptural form which is usually lost in the "noise" of a mass of patterned fabric, in leather as seen here the design really sings out. Otto Zapf began his design career by joining the iconic Braun company in 1955 where he met colleague Dieter Rams, in 1957 they formed their own design firm, 'RZ-furniture Vertriebs GmbH', where they developed the concept to design modular furniture that could be expanded as desired and that you could install yourself and that would be easy to transport, a concept you can see take form with the sofalette series and Ram's later iconic Vitsoe 606 shelving system...
